Here’s the deal with eating late at night: it may give you heartburn or create less restful/restorative sleep, BUT other than that it doesn’t really matter at. ALL.

You may find it helpful to stop eating at a certain time at night to avoid letting yourself get the munchies. I get that, too.

But I’ve found it’s not the timing that is the villain here- it’s much more likely stress and hunger from the day you had!

When it comes to weight loss that lasts, imposing arbitrary rules on yourself for “discipline” isn’t healthy.

Because doing something just because you think you *should* doesn’t mean it actually works for you and your body.

If you’re a busy woman with a lot of stress, sometimes eating after a certain time is ACTUALLY the healthier thing for you because you can relax and be present with your food.

And it’s definitely better if the alternative is undereating.

No time to spare in the kitchen? I FEEL you! LAZY kitchen hacks for the girl that has no time (AKA you) ⤵️

🥒Buy pre-chopped veggies! Give them a quick rinse and they’re ready to go

🍤Shop the frozen section. Keeping frozen items to mix and match in your meals makes things extra easy in a pinch

🍚Get a steamable option! Popping a potato or 90-second rice in the microwave could save your 45 minutes of cooking

🥗Use bagged salads or your favorite greens mix for a high fiber side! These can add a lot of flavor and color, just make sure you read your labels to avoid adding a ton of unwanted calories from toppings and dressings

In other earth-shattering news: you also need to eat some carbs to build those gorge muscles.

If you’ve been wanting a toned look, restrictive dieting and quick fixes are not the way to get there!

I know it’s tempting to cleanse, drink special teas, and cut out certain foods. I get it because I used to think the same!

After all, that’s what the Pinterest graphics and influencers tell us to do, right?

But here’s the thing: Weight loss is not the same as fat loss.

Weight loss by restriction may not get you that toned look. and we KNOW restrictive dieting doesn’t last.

But FAT loss requires consistency, eating enough, and balancing your plate. You’ll make abs in the kitchen by:
💪feeding yourself throughout the day
💪getting all the nutrients you need on your plate (including high-fiber carbs!)
💪fitting in your favorite foods in moderation so you CAN stay consistent
PLUS
💪strength training
💪great sleep and stress management

If your goal is tone, strength, healthy habits for life, results that last? Skip the diet mentality and head to kitchen to fuel your body!

Have you been focusing on closing your rings, burning as many calories as possible, sweating it out extra hard, just to see NO progress on the scale?

There may be a reason for that.

I frequently get asked how many calories someone should be burning during a workout. And I get the fixation. It feels awesome to look at your FitBit, Apple Watch, etc and see that you TORCHED 600 calories.⁠⠀

But here's my follow-up question: if you weren't burning so many calories, would you still do it? Do you look forward to the exercise? what does it do for you besides the calories it burns? Because I have news for you.....⁠⠀

If you're only doing it for the calorie burn and you actually dread going, it's not going to last. Raise your hand if you've ever given a "donation" month after month to your gym because you really didn't want to go. You just felt like you should to "burn calories."⁠⠀

Well, now I'm going to make you really upset..... weight loss is 75% diet. Because it's much easier to reduce calorie intake than it is to expend the energy to burn off a lot of calories. Plus, we know that calories in vs calories out is not the full story when it comes to weight.⁠⠀

Any movement is good for your body, and exercise can help with weight loss a LOT. But the two go hand-in-hand. Exercise really shines when it comes to improving your metabolism with muscle building and KEEPING the weight off.⁠⠀

Moral of the story: do the exercise you love and don't get in your head about the calories you're burning. Give yourself a pat on the back for freaking showing up for yourself and doing something to celebrate your body.⁠⠀

You may not burn as many calories doing yoga, tai chi, pilates, or weight lifting, but you'll still see and feel the fabulous effects. and if you love it and keep going back? You'll burn way more calories over time than if you quit altogether on a bootcamp class you couldn't stand :) ⁠⠀

How do you stay motivated?? Trick question. YA DON’T! 😜

The idea of staying in motivation mode is super appealing. it feels GOOD to be motivated. but reality is, no one wakes up EVERY day motivated to take action on their goals.

Motivation is fleeting, just like other thoughts and feelings you have. Our state of mind constantly ebbs and flows. and honestly, Thank God, because no one wants to stay mad, sad, or anxious.

We can't expect good thoughts and feelings like motivation to always be with us either.

So how do you work towards a big goal like weight loss without constant motivation?

What do you do when you inevitably have a bad day, or you're tired, or you're just not up for the work that lifestyle change requires?

You rely on those teeny tiny, unsexy, seemingly insignificant habits you've built.

You rely on your survival skills. Those little tried and true things that just work for you.

You prioritize what matters most and let go of the rest for another day.

Being successful doesn't require motivation every day. But success long-term comes from knowing what works for YOU, what to prioritize, and when to slow down a bit.

You won't know these things about yourself overnight. These are tools that come from trying, failing, and learning.
